Abstract
The mouse tag7 gene was cloned and characterized in our previous works. Thi s work is devoted to identifying and cloning its homologs. The human homolo g of the tag7 gene was cloned. Data of analysis of the primary structure of the human tag7 and results from the study of the production of the corresp onding protein in human organs and tissues indicate that this gene plays a major role in the mammalian immune system. The mouse and human tagL gene ca rrying an extended region of structural homology with the tag7 gene was det ected by computer analysis and was subsequently cloned. Sequence analysis s uggested the possible membrane localization of the gene, whereas the specif ic expression pointed to the role of this gene in the immune system. Both g enes, tag7 and tagL, were localized in the human chromosome 19.
